Ingredients
2cupselbow macaroni uncooked
1½cupsmild cheddar shredded
1½cupsmozzarella cheeseshredded
1cupwhole milk
2tablespoonsunsalted butter
1largeeggbeaten
½teaspoondry mustard powder
¼teaspoonblack pepper
½teaspoononion powder
¼teaspoon garlic powder
½teaspoonpaprika
1cupCHEETOS® Crunchy Cheese Flavored Snacks
Instructions
Adjust the oven rack to the middle position. Preheat oven to 350°F. Spray your muffin tin with nonstick spray.
Bring a large pot of lightly salted water to a boil and add your macaroni. Cook for about 8-10 minutes or until al dente. You do not want to over-boil your noodles or they will be gummy.
Remove pasta from heat and strain out excess water. Return pasta to the pan. Add the butter, milk, spices, cheeses, and egg. Mix until cheese is melted, and everything is evenly combined.
Using an ice cream scooper, fill coated muffin tins with macaroni and cheese.
In a food processor, pulse CHEETOS® Crunchy Cheese Flavored Snacks until fine. Sprinkle on an even amount of crumbs over each muffin.
Bake cups for 25-30 minutes. Cups will be golden brown and feel formed to the touch.
Allow cups to cool for at least 15 minutes before carefully popping them out & eating warm
